Turning our gaze towards the Indian subcontinent, we encounter the Taj Mahal, a sublime testament to love and devotion crafted from marble and precious stones. Commissioned by the Mughal emperor Shah Jahan in memory of his beloved wife Mumtaz Mahal, it stands as a monument to eternal love and architectural excellence. Yet, amidst its timeless beauty lies a challenge of preservation and conservation in the face of environmental degradation and urbanisation. Through the lens of AI, the Taj Mahal can undergo a digital renaissance that transcends its physical boundaries. Imagine a scenario where AI-powered drones monitor air quality and pollution levels in real-time, alerting authorities to potential threats to the monument’s pristine facade. Furthermore, AI-driven predictive modelling could anticipate the impact of climate change on the Taj Mahal’s structural integrity, guiding policymakers in implementing adaptive strategies and mitigation measures. Through AI-powered virtual reality experiences, visitors could traverse the majestic halls of the Taj Mahal, basking in its ethereal beauty while learning about the artisans and craftsmen who brought Shah Jahan’s vision to life, all within the fluid embrace of technological advancement.

Journeying across continents to the heart of the Andes Mountains, we encounter Machu Picchu, the fabled Incan citadel nestled amidst mist-shrouded peaks and emerald valleys. As one of the most iconic archaeological sites in the world, it beckons adventurers and explorers to unravel its mysteries and marvel at its celestial alignment. Yet, amidst its remote location lies a challenge of accessibility and preservation in the face of increasing tourism and environmental degradation. Through the prism of AI, Machu Picchu can become a bastion of sustainable tourism and cultural heritage preservation. Imagine a scenario where AI-powered drones survey the surrounding landscape, monitoring for signs of erosion, deforestation, and illegal encroachment. Furthermore, AI-driven predictive modelling could optimise visitor traffic and route planning, ensuring a harmonious coexistence between tourism and conservation efforts. Through AI-powered augmented reality applications, visitors could embark on immersive journeys through the ancient streets of Machu Picchu, interacting with virtual recreations of Incan civilisation and witnessing the architectural ingenuity of its stone masons and engineers, all within the fluid embrace of technological innovation.
